Plant
Abelia×grandiflora
5 US plant patents name this plant. 4 have expired, so those cultivars are free to propagate and sell. The next of the 1 still protected comes off patent on February 26, 2029.

Botanically this is Abelia. A patent expiring frees the plant, and its cultivar name with it — cultivar names cannot be trademarked. Any brand name it is sold under is a separate thing and may still be owned.
